How AI Translation Tools Work: A Comprehensive Guide
AI translation systems utilize sophisticated algorithms and extensive datasets to transform text from one language to another. These platforms primarily utilize neural networks, particularly deep learning models, which study and gain knowledge from extensive bilingual corpora. By discerning patterns and contextual nuances in language, these systems improve their accuracy over time.
In addition, AI translation tools commonly integrate techniques such as machine learning, which permits them to adapt depending on user interactions and feedback. This ongoing learning process strengthens their ability to handle idiomatic expressions, cultural references, and specialized terminology.
Additionally, the majority of AI translation tools use a process referred to as tokenization, breaking down text into smaller units for exact translation. Human review by human translators is occasionally included to refine the output, making certain that the final text aligns with the intended meaning. This fusion of technology and human expertise enables more reliable translations across diverse languages and contexts.

How Cultural Context Affects AI Translation Systems
Even though AI translation tools provide remarkable features, their effectiveness typically relies upon the context and cultural nuances related to the source material. Language is inherently connected to culture, and expressions or idioms can carry meanings that are firmly rooted in social values and experiences. For instance, a direct translation may miss the emotional nuances or humor intended in the original text, resulting in misinterpretations.
Moreover, cultural references, such as local customs or historical events, may not translate well, necessitating human insight to convey the intended message correctly. AI tools may struggle with polysemy—copyright that have multiple meanings depending on context—potentially leading to inaccurate translations.
Therefore, while AI can enhance the translation task, grasping the cultural and contextual dimensions remains essential for securing high-quality, meaningful translations. Merging technology with human expertise can boost the overall performance of AI translations in diverse linguistic landscapes.

Can AI Translation Services Be Trusted with Confidential Documents?
AI translation tools differ in their security measures. Some utilize encryption and rigorous data handling protocols, while others may not guarantee confidentiality. Users need to evaluate individual tools to confirm adequate protection for sensitive documents.
